    What is the best size graphic to use for a Facebook Ad? Any special tips you can provide? 

    Thanks,Donna

  • Hey Donna,

    According to Facebook here is the answer: “110 pixels wide x 80 pixels tall and should have an aspect ratio of 4:3 or 16:9. Uploads must be less than 5 megabytes”

    However, in my experience even if it matches these guidelines you’ll still want to play around with different images to see what looks the best, as some images just look better than others when used in such a small size.

    Joan

  • Also – it is best to use a graphic with a colored background than a white one.  The images are so small in the first place, if you add an image with a white background, it will just blend into the background on FB.  So choose an image that has a lot of color (i.e. a blue sky)

    The more color, the more likely it is to be noticed.
